The BLM & INT can only remove so much fuel.
Once you go to a bigger cam with a 110lsa and raise the idle.
You add a lot of fuel that the engine just can't use at idle due to the lowered vol. eff.. The lower efficiency more than offsets the excess o2 in the exhaust so you end up with excess fuel.
Check one of your logs and see if the blm/int are bottomed out.
You can also change your blm min to 96 which gm did in some bins.
And try 25% VE.
The actual number isn't really an issue unless it drives your PW less than 1.5ms at idle. In which case you will then have to tweak the low PW offset table too.

You could raise your idle another 50-100 rpm also. And you have plenty of timing, if not too much.
I can already see I'm going to have to add lots of notes to S_aujpv4 so that people don't go to open loop idle and stay there by mistake.